The Corporate Registration Process
The corporation registration procedure is a crucial aspect for every company looking to establish itself legally. It begins with identifying the suitable business form, typically a corporation, and collecting the necessary paperwork. This may include the Founding Documents, company bylaws, and other forms required by the state. Comprehending local regulations is crucial, as each state has unique submission guidelines, fees, and deadlines.
Once the required documents are ready, the next phase is to submit them to the appropriate government authority, often the State Secretary's department. This can frequently be completed through online business filing platforms, offering a easy and secure way to finish the process. Some businesses choose professional business filing services to make sure all requirements are met accurately, minimizing the risk of mistakes that could lead to delays or juridical problems.
After submission, the corporation filing awaits approval from the jurisdiction. It's crucial to stay updated on the corporation registration deadline and follow up for any updates. Once approved, the business will receive a certificate of incorporation, indicating the official acknowledgment of the business. This document opens the path to safe corporate registration, enabling the company to function legally and engage in commercial activities.
Key Requirements for Corporation Filing
When filing a corporation, it is essential to grasp the exact requirements set by your region. Each jurisdiction may have distinct rules regarding the required documents, fees, and timelines. Typically, API for LLC lookup must prepare and submit charter documents, which include fundamental information about the corporation such as its title, address, objectives, and information of the permitted shares. Additionally, there might be a requirement to designate a registered agent who will handle legal documents on behalf of the company.
Another significant aspect of business filing is ensuring adherence with local, state, and federal regulations. This includes securing any necessary operating licenses or permits and adhering to land use laws. Furthermore, entities are often obligated to maintain certain records and provide annual reports to evidence ongoing compliance. Neglecting these requirements can lead to fines or even termination of the corporation.

Common Corporation Submission Oversights
One of the some of the common mistakes in the corporation submission method is overlooking to complete the necessary documents correctly. This could include spelling mistakes, inaccurate data, or leaving out mandatory information. Many regional business filing regulations require specific information that must be provided, and overlooking even a single aspect can cause holdups or denials. Always review your documents for thoroughness and correctness before submission to avoid additional issues.
Another common oversight is confusing the timelines associated with company submissions. Each region has its own registration deadlines for initial and annual submissions, and missing these can cause sanctions or even the closure of your company. It is essential to acquaint yourself with the exact deadlines for your region and create alerts well in advance to confirm timely registrations.
Lastly, many individuals fail to consider the importance of maintaining correct business records after first submission. Ongoing modifications, such as modifications in company address, management changes, or modifications to the charter of formation, are necessary to keep your business in good standing. Failing to submit these changes can lead to judicial problems down the road, so it's essential to stay informed about your corporation filing requirements and make modifications as required.
